For a decade, affiliate link tracking depended on browser cookies and blind faith. Today, with Safari ITP, Firefox's ETP and the Chrome Privacy Sandbox rewriting the client-side layer, that model effectively broke down.
In its place came server-side (S2S) setup: a unique click ID passed into the advertiser's payment page, then returned through a postback URL the instant a conversion fires. Zero cookies, no pixel dependency, no silent revenue leakage.
